Quality and safety pre-warning for fresh food supply chain based on entropy weight and extension fuzzy matter-element

  • Due to the seasonal and perishable natures of fresh food and improvement of consumer demand,quality and safety of fresh food supply chain has become a difficult management problem. Quality and safety evaluation index system of fresh food was built based on supply chain. To overcome the features of uncertainty and subjectivity,triangular fuzzy number was introduced to improve the matter-element extension( MEE) model,combining the theory of information entropy and decision-maker risk preference.Pre-warning model for fresh food was built based on entropy weight and fuzzy MEE.Through numerical examples,it showed that the improved model was effective for warning of food quality and safety and provided a new idea and method for the pre-warning of quality and safety management.
